Two Top Iranian Officials Dead As War Continues In The Middle East

The secretary of Iran’s Supreme National Security Council, and the head of the Revolutionary Guard’s all-volunteer Basij force were eliminated.

Two senior Iranian security officials have been killed in overnight strikes.

The move is a major blow to the country’s leadership but Iran has not confirmed either death. Israeli Defense Minister said Ali Larijani, secretary of Iran’s Supreme National Security Council, and Gen. Gholam Reza Soleimani, the head of the Revolutionary Guard’s all-volunteer Basij force, were “eliminated.”

Larijani was considered one of the most powerful figures in the country since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ei was killed in an airstrike on the first day of the war.
